Starting out

So since this is my very first blog for 20 time, I should explain what I'm doing. I want to learn how to play the guitar. I'm not exactly sure how much I will be able to play by the end of this project, but I guess my goal is to be able to play a wide variety of chords so that I can just look up song chords and be able to play them. This is what my brother and my uncle can do (they both play). This is why I've chosen Sawyer (my brother) as my mentor. It is sort of a challenge because he is only 14, but he knows how to play a lot better than I do. He's been taking lessons for a couple of years now, and I think he could be a good teacher.

I've sort of messed around with his guitar for a while, never really learning anything. I figured out what each string was on my own, so I guess I have a tiny head start. I've also been playing music for over 10 years, so learning a new instrument isn't completely foreign to me. Since we were assigned 20 time, I have asked him to show me how to play a few chords to get me started, and I think I have them down. I know how to play  A, A minor, C, G, and D chords. Just with this information, I think I can easily learn to play songs, as several popular songs only use three to four chords. I looked up how to play Ring of Fire by Johnny Cash on Google, and this website popped up that showed the chords. The whole song consists of just G, C, and D, so I am able to play it. Of course, I'm playing it very slowly, and it's just the bare chords without anything else, but I'm excited that I got it to sound like Ring of Fire. I can go back and forth pretty easily from G to C, but I'm having trouble with the D chord.
That's me taking a picture of what a D chord looks like. I don't know why, but it's just confusing. I'm sure that with more practice, it will become easier.

I'm thinking of buying my own guitar. I could just use Sawyer's, but I feel like if I had my own I could get a lot more done. Beginner guitars go for like $30 or so on eBay , so it's not that expensive. I'm not certain that I want to do this just yet. It's just a thought.
